Understanding ADHD in Adults: Symptoms, Diagnosis, and Management
Attention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der (ADHD) is frequently perceived as a childhood condition, yet a considerable number of adults likewise wrestle with its symptoms. Adult ADHD can impact various elements of life, from expert performance to personal relationships, causing substantial life challenges if left unaddressed. This post intends to provide an extensive overview of adult ADHD, its symptoms, ramifications, and management methods.
What is ADHD?
ADHD is a neurodevelopmental disorder defined by patterns of inattention, hyperactivity, and impulsiveness. While many think it mostly affects kids, research studies reveal that ADHD continues into their adult years for roughly 60% of those diagnosed in youth.

Inattention
Adults with ADHD might have a hard time to keep their focus on tasks, resulting in incomplete projects and chronic poor organization.
2. Hyperactivity
While hyper symptoms might decrease with age, lots of adults still experience a sense of restlessness or a need to be constantly busy. This uneasyness can manifest as a failure to relax or sit still throughout conferences or in social circumstances.
3. Impulsivity
Impulsivity can cause dangerous behavior and bad decision-making, affecting various elements of life, including financial and expert choices. Adults might interrupt discussions or struggle with patience.
4. Emotional Dysregulation
Psychological outbursts or mood swings are common, creating difficulties in personal relationships and workplace characteristics. Adults may find it difficult to handle stress or frustration.
5. Persistent Disorganization
Adults with ADHD frequently have problem with time management and company, which can lead to performance issues at work. This disorganization can exacerbate feelings of insufficiency and tension.
